The older version 3 library included GTK3 widgets. Since it's not possible to have GTK3 & GTK4 in the same process, a new version was needed. gcr doesn't include GUI widgets so no GTK4 dependency. I have postponed getting gcr into Ubuntu main for a while by reverting commits in various projects. But the latest version of gnome-online- accounts (3.49.2 on the way to 3.50 to be included in GNOME 46) has a hard dependency on gcr4. Just like we allowed GTK4 (and related libraries) into main although technically duplicating GTK3, I request that we allow gcr4 into main even though we need to keep the old gcr in main too for now. [ Where problems could occur ] Since the fix works by deferring fbcon's takeover of the console, the main problem encountered during its development was the inability to VT switch. Public bug reported: Discussion: https://code.launchpad.net/~mirespace/ubuntu/+source/libmail-dkim- perl/+git/libmail-dkim-perl/+merge/460681 We want to ship noble with libmail-dkim-perl 1.20230212-1 which does not have Ed25519 support, and thus does not depend on libcryptx-perl which is in universe. The current situation with libmail-dkim-perl 1.20240124-1 creates a component mismatch because it depends on libcryptx-perl which is in universe. libmail-dkim-perl 1.20230212-1 which is in noble release at the moment does not depend on libcryptx-perl. Public bug reported: From: https://discourse.ubuntu.com/t/blog-netplan-developer- diaries/35932/11 Hi all, NetworkManager connections with an explicit DoT (DNS over TLS) configuration are not supported with Netplan, but NetworkManager does feed back the DoT DNS info with server address and Server Name Indication (SNI) in the form server_address#SNI, e.g. 1.2.3.4#dns.myhome.com as nameserver addresses to Netplan. As a result, subsequent Netplan config applications fail because DNS servers don’t have the expected dotted decimal (IPv4) or colon’ed hex (IPv6) form. ``` nmcli> describe ipv4.dns === [dns] === [NM property description] Array of IP addresses of DNS servers. For DoT (DNS over TLS), the SNI server name can be specified by appending "#example.com" to the IP address of the DNS server. We had a mitigation for this in glibc but the latest change from simply denying the unshare() call to allowing it but then denying anything requiring capabilities *presumably* broke the glibc test suite again. I'm only basing this from looking at the test logs, as I'm temporarily unable to run autopkgtests locally and am lacking the time to fix it. 2 classes of errors: 2770s FAIL: stdlib/tst-system 2770s original exit status 1 2770s error: test-container.c:1136: could not create a private mount namespace That one is clearly userns-related, as it's due to a failing mount() call right after unshare() 2770s FAIL: sunrpc/tst-svc_register 2770s original exit status 1 2770s error: xwrite.c:32: write of 12 bytes failed after 0: Operation not permitted 2770s error: 1 test failures I can't tell for sure what this one is about since this is your basic write() call and I don't have a stack trace at hand, but the EPERM would suggest that it's related.
